Iran watching U.S. campaigns with hope for detente
Campaign Against Sanctions and Military Intervention in Iran (CASMII) - 22 Apr 2008
Summary: Iran would be seeking signs of detente from the new American leader, including the lifting of sanctions, the unfreezing of about $20 billion in Iranian assets and Tehran’s membership in the World Trade Organization. Iran is skilled at playing the outcast, but it craves international political legitimacy at a time its gas and oil reserves are being sought by China and India, whose energy demands are escalating. source: LA Timesread more
